Output e244b867bfab7819d79f691c04cfe528cb6a74190138bcf9f21808bcbdd96351:1

value
105869002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e88eb753fdc59f86b60a7517b9534a981502414 OP_EQUAL
address
3Egfu8oAGKthdfm8AiGjLtc7rLbJZxGqYt
transaction
e244b867bfab7819d79f691c04cfe528cb6a74190138bcf9f21808bcbdd96351
spent
true